Honest Census Communications Act
Summary
Honest Census Communications Act This bill prohibits certain deceptive practices in relation to a census. Specifically, the bill prohibits communicating census-related information, or producing census-related information for communication, knowing the information to be materially false and with the intent to impede or prevent another person from participating in any census. The bill sets criminal and civil penalties for violations.
